Adjust miami-fort lauderdale, florida prices for inflation

Start with the inflation rate formula:

CPI in 2025 / CPI in 1980 * 1980 USD value = 2025 USD value

Then plug in historical CPI values from above. The CPI for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ida was 80.800 in the year 1980 and 355.597 in 2025:

355.597 / 80.800 * $156,000,000,000 = $686,547,939,356.44

Therefore, according to U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, $156,000,000,000 in 1980 has the same "purchasing power" as $686,547,939,356.44 in 2025 (in the CPI category of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ida).


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ics began tracking the Consumer Price Index for Miami-Fort Lauderdale, Florida in 1977. In addition to miami-fort lauderdale, florida, the index produces monthly data on changes in prices paid by urban consumers for a variety of goods and services.
